- Below is a list of notable people born in Bitola, North Macedonia or its surroundings:
* Toma Fila, lawyer and politician
* Theodoros Adam, chieftain of the Macedonian Struggle
* Slobodan Aligrudić, actor
* Mirjeta Bajramoska, handball player
* Julia Batino, antifascist and women's rights activist
* Hüseyin Avni Bey, lieutenant colonel
* Petros Christou, teacher and chieftain of the Macedonian Struggle
* Konstantin Čomu, started first cinema center together with the Manaki brothers
* Ajri Demirovski, folk music composer
* Slave Dimitrov, composer
* Igor Durlovski, opera singer
* Petar Džadžić, literary critic
* Naci Eldeniz, military officer in the Ottoman and Turkish armies
* Petar Georgiev-Kalica, composer and songwriter
* Karolina Gočeva, pop singer
* Gjoko Hadžievski, football coach
* Hafiz Hakki Pasha, Ottoman general
* Nexhmije Hoxha, wife of Enver Hoxha
* Georgi Hristov, footballer
* Jonce Hristovski, folk singer
* Rafael Moshe Kamhi, member of the IMRO
* Janko Konstantinov, architect
* Mehmet Suphi Kula, Ottoman general
* Kiril Makedonski, musician
* Miljan Miljanić, football coach
* Aleksandar Mladenović, linguist
* Georgios Modis, Greek jurist, politician, writer and participant in the Macedonian Struggle
* Dimitar Ilievski-Murato, alpinist, first Macedonian to climb Mount Everest
* Mirko Ivanovski, footballer
* Ahmed Izzet Pasha, Ottoman general
* Olga Jančić, sculptor
* Nikolče Noveski, footballer
* Tale Ognenovski, multi-instrumentalist
* Theofylaktos Papakonstantinou, Greek politician, journalist, minister of education and religious affairs
* Chris Petrovski, actor
* Pande Petrovski, Chief of Staff of the Army of the Republic of North Macedonia
* Mihail Petruševski, philologist and founder of the Faculty of Philosophy at Skopje University
* Gjerasim Qiriazi, founder of the Protestant Church of Albania
* Gjergj Qiriazi, writer
* Parashqevi Qiriazi, teacher of the first girls' Albanian school; participant of the Congress of Monastir
* Sevasti Qiriazi, pioneer of Albanian female education
* Dimitar Rizov, revolutionary and publicist
* Süleyman Sabri Pasha, Ottoman general
* Ljubica Sokić, painter
* Goran Stefanovski, dramatist and scriptwriter
* Archbishop Stephen, Head of the Macedonian Orthodox Church
* Georgi Sugarev, revolutionary
* Jovan Vraniškovski, Archbishop of the Orthodox Ohrid Archbishopric
* Tahsin Yazıcı, military officer and politician
* Hüseyin Avni Zaimler, Ottoman general
* Tajar Zavalani, journalist for the BBC
* Antonios Zois, Greek chieftain and Macedonian Fighter (en)
